AlliedTravelCareers is working with Jackson HealthPros to find a qualified Interventional Radiology in Plano, Texas, 75093!

Join our skilled team of imaging professionals as an Interventional Radiology Technologist. Use your expertise to assist with invasive diagnostic and interventional procedures, operate and ensure quality assurance of imaging equipment, and provide patient monitoring and procedural support in a hospital setting.


Minimum Requirements:

  • 2-5 years of Neuro Interventional Radiology (Neuro IR) experience required. Stroke program experience required (Comprehensive stroke designation or demonstrated stroke care experience).
  • Experience with on-call responsibilities for General IR, Neuro, and Vascular procedures preferred.
  • American Registry of Radiologic Technologists (ARRT) certification.
  • Completion of an AMA-approved accredited Radiologic Technologist program.
  • BLS certification required.
  • State radiologic technologist license valid for practice in Texas.
  • Ability to meet a 30-minute hospital response time for emergency call-ins.
  • Willingness to accept and document agreed-upon call frequency; typical expectation may include approximately 12-14 days of call per month (to be confirmed during final offer).


Assignment Details

  • Facility Type: Hospital.
  • Shift Name: Days.
  • Shift Schedule: 10-hour day shifts. Typical hours: 6:30 AM – 5:00 PM with a rotating day off each week.
  • Call: On-call for general IR, neuro, and vascular; 30-minute response time required for emergencies.
  • Trauma Level: II.


Location Highlights


Plano, TX offers a blend of suburban and urban amenities within a short drive of major attractions. The city is adjacent to the Dallas Arts District and is approximately 20 miles from downtown Dallas, providing access to museums, professional sports, and entertainment venues. Plano is within one hour driving distance of Lake Lewisville and Lake Ray Hubbard for boating and fishing, and it sits near Arbor Hills Nature Preserve, which features hiking and mountain bike trails within a 10–15 minute drive. The area supports an active lifestyle with numerous parks, a growing culinary scene along Legacy West and Downtown Plano, and convenient access to major transit corridors including the Dallas North Tollway and Interstate 75, making commuting to regional destinations straightforward. The community suits clinicians seeking a suburban environment with urban conveniences and outdoor recreation options.
